I have recd a notice from department and according to their calculation : Date of deduction 30/03/13 Date of deposit of challan 06/06/13 They calculated the months as 4 months and we talked to traces helpcentre they said march month will be taken full and also the june month , and the same calculation is in justification report.
Replies (2)
Thats correct, cause as per the act even the part of the month (which can be interpreted a day also) will be taken as a full month. and Hence March, April May & June = 4 months are taken.
And if TDS is not paid within the due date then Interest on Late Payment will be calculated from Date of Deduction.
Section 201(1A) of IT act,Interest on late payment of TDS will be payable @ 1.5% for month or part of a month.Interest will be payable on four months only.Hence Dept. is correct in the calculation of months
